Kotlin Developer Salaries by Country
Our research reveals significant variations in Kotlin developer compensation across different countries. These differences reflect local market conditions, cost of living, and the relative demand for Kotlin expertise in each region.
- United States: $200,000-$280,000 (highest reported for senior roles)
- Germany: $130,000-$240,000 (varies by specialization)
- United Kingdom: £80,000-£120,000 ($100,000-$150,000)
- Netherlands: €90,000-€110,000 ($100,000-$120,000)
- France/Spain: €60,000-€90,000 ($65,000-$100,000)
These figures represent gross annual salaries before taxes. As expected, the United States commands the highest compensation packages, particularly for specialized roles and senior positions, while European countries offer more moderate but still competitive salaries.

Experience Level Impact on Kotlin Developer Salaries
Experience is a major factor in determining compensation for Kotlin developers. Our data shows clear progression in salary ranges as developers gain more experience in the language.
- Entry-level (0-2 years): $60,000-$90,000
- Mid-level (3-5 years): $90,000-$130,000
- Senior (6-8 years): $130,000-$200,000
- Expert (8+ years): $200,000-$280,000+
Developers with 5+ years of Kotlin experience are particularly valuable in the market, as they've likely worked with the language since its earlier adoption phases and understand its evolution. The most experienced Kotlin developers (8+ years) who have specialized in high-demand areas can command salaries exceeding $250,000 in markets like the US.

Kotlin vs Other Languages: Salary Comparison
How do Kotlin developer salaries compare to other programming languages? Our research indicates that Kotlin developers often earn competitive or higher salaries compared to developers working with other JVM languages or mobile technologies.
- Kotlin vs Java: Kotlin developers typically earn 10-15% more than pure Java developers
- Kotlin vs Swift: Comparable salaries, with slight variations by region
- Kotlin vs JavaScript/TypeScript: Kotlin backend developers often earn more than frontend JS developers
- Kotlin vs Python: Comparable for backend work, though ML/AI Python specialists may earn more
The premium for Kotlin expertise reflects its growing adoption and the relative scarcity of experienced Kotlin developers compared to more established languages. As a modern language with strong industry backing from Google and JetBrains, Kotlin skills remain in high demand across multiple sectors.

Remote Work Impact on Kotlin Developer Salaries
The rise of remote work has significantly impacted the Kotlin developer salary landscape, creating both opportunities and challenges for professionals.
- US-based remote companies often offer 70-80% of on-site salaries to international developers
- European companies increasingly offer competitive packages to attract global talent
- Location-independent compensation models are becoming more common
- Cost-of-living adjustments remain a factor in many remote compensation packages
- Remote Kotlin specialists can access higher-paying markets regardless of location
Remote work has created unprecedented opportunities for Kotlin developers in regions with traditionally lower local salaries to access higher-paying markets. While some companies still adjust compensation based on location, others are moving toward skills-based compensation models that reward expertise regardless of geography.
